House of Whipcord
Pete Walker builds a secret prison to punish the censors who wanted one. Sheila Keith is the nightmare.
Pete Walker opens the film with a straight-faced dedication to everyone who longs for the return of flogging and hanging, then spends ninety minutes showing them exactly what they are asking for. A French model is lured to a remote house that turns out to be an illegal private prison, run by a blind former governess and a doddering ex-judge who abduct 'immoral' young women and sentence them to the cane and the noose. Scripted by David McGillivray as a deliberate kick at the Mary Whitehouse clean-up brigade, it is British sleaze with a real argument under it, and it withholds the last-reel rescue you keep waiting for. Sheila Keith, as the wardress who enjoys her work, gives the performance that made her Walker's secret weapon. Nastier and smarter than its grubby packaging promised, and the best door into Walker's stuff.
